Job Summary:

As Senior Software Engineer, Medical Imaging you will contribute to the design and development of scalable, secure, and compliant cloud-native solutions that transform medical imaging workflows in clinical trials. You will provide designs and solutions for cloud-native solutions, DICOM image workflows, AI/ML integrations, and regulatory compliance while contributing to innovation in medical imaging technology.

Expanding on their combined 50-year history, Perceptive provides best-in-class specialist support to global pharmaceutical, biotech, and clinical research organizations, spanning the complete R&D lifecycle, from discovery and preclinical through clinical development to post marketing. Perceptive’s offerings include imaging biomarkers and core lab services, as well as innovative technologies in randomization and trial supply management (RTSM), analytics, and software.
